Unfortunately, neither of these tests test what the behavior is with
respect to multiple lines where the font sizes differ on the different
lines.

If the UA implements the optional "may" statement above, then one would
expect each line to have the same height; but if it ignores it (and most -
all? - seem to ignore it) then one would expect each line to have a
different height.

> The borders are not necessarly a good, reliable indicator of where the
> line box starts (at the top) and ends (at the bottom) since borders are not
> part of line boxes. Background color is a more reliable way to display line
> boxes.
>
> "
> This means that if the height specified by 'line-height' is less than the
> content height of contained boxes, backgrounds and colors of padding and
> borders may "bleed" into adjoining line boxes. User agents should render
> the boxes in document order. This will cause the borders on subsequent
> lines to paint over the borders and text of previous lines.
> "
